Most anti-aging moisturizers focus on one side of the equation — stimulating new collagen production. But skin aging isn't just about producing less collagen. It's also about the accumulation of damaged, fragmented collagen and elastin fibers that clutter the extracellular matrix and actually interfere with new protein deposition. Alastin's TriHex Technology, the engine behind this Ultra Nourishing Moisturizer, is built on the premise that you need to clear the debris before you rebuild — and that's a genuinely different approach from what most peptide products attempt.

The two peptides doing the heavy lifting are palmitoyl tripeptide-1 and palmitoyl hexapeptide-12. The first is derived from the GHK sequence — a collagen fragment that, particularly in its copper-bound form, has extensive published research demonstrating fibroblast activation and collagen synthesis stimulation. The second is an elastin-derived peptide (VGVAPG) that specifically upregulates tropoelastin expression. Together, they create a dual-signaling system that targets both major structural proteins simultaneously. The palmitoyl chains attached to each peptide aren't decorative — they're lipid tails that improve skin penetration, getting the peptides past the stratum corneum where they can actually reach the fibroblasts they're trying to signal.

On the skin, though, what you notice first isn't the peptide science — it's the texture. This moisturizer has a rich, almost cushiony feel that manages to absorb completely without leaving any greasy or heavy residue. The combination of caprylic/capric triglyceride, caprylyl methicone, and dimethicone creates a base that feels luxurious on application and settles into a smooth, satin finish. For a cream this nourishing, the elegance is impressive.

Hydration is immediate and substantial. Glycerin provides the foundational humectant draw, silver mushroom extract (Tremella Fuciformis) adds botanical moisture-binding capacity, and betaine rounds out the hydration with osmotic stabilization. The result is skin that feels genuinely plump and comfortable from the first application — no waiting required. Dry patches soften. Tight, dehydrated skin relaxes. The moisture lasts well through the day without reapplication, and it performs equally well as a night cream.

The formula's soothing profile deserves attention. Oat appears twice — as olivoyl hydrolyzed oat protein (a barrier-supporting emollient) and as Avena Sativa kernel extract (an anti-inflammatory). Bisabolol adds chamomile-derived calming. No fragrance, no essential oils, no common irritants. This is why dermatologists originally recommended it for post-procedure use, and why it remains one of the gentlest professional-grade moisturizers available.

Linoleic acid and soybean sterols provide barrier-reinforcing lipids that go beyond simple moisturization — they're structural components of a healthy skin barrier, helping maintain the lipid matrix that keeps moisture in and irritants out. The phospholipids in the formula act as both emulsifiers and barrier-supporting agents, creating a biomimetic lipid system that mirrors the skin's own composition.

The honest limitation of any peptide-centered product is timescale. Retinol produces visible changes in weeks. Vitamin C brightens noticeably within a month. Peptides work through cellular signaling cascades that take significantly longer to manifest as visible improvement. Expect 8-12 weeks minimum before you notice firmer-feeling skin, and 3-6 months for the full anti-aging effect. If you're looking for dramatic, rapid results, peptides alone won't deliver that — they're a long game.

At approximately $93 for 2 ounces, this is an investment moisturizer. With twice-daily use at one pump per application, the product lasts roughly four months, making the annual cost around $280. That's premium territory for a moisturizer, and the peptide benefits, while legitimate, are subtler and slower than what you'd get from a retinol or vitamin C at a fraction of the price. The value proposition is strongest for those who want anti-aging activity in their moisturizer step specifically — either because they're already using retinol and want complementary peptide support, or because they need something gentler than retinoid therapy.

Alastin's 2021 Aestheticians' Choice Award and Prevention Magazine recognition validate the product's professional reputation, and the Galderma acquisition in 2022 adds institutional credibility. But the physician-dispensed distribution model means limited access and no competitive pricing — you'll pay full retail wherever you buy it.

For post-procedure patients, this moisturizer is close to ideal — gentle enough for healing skin, hydrating enough to address post-treatment dryness, and peptide-active enough to support recovery. For daily anti-aging use, it's a beautifully formulated product with a sound scientific premise, best appreciated by those willing to commit to the long timeline that peptide-based results require.

Science & Expert Perspective

The Science

The TriHex Technology at the core of this moisturizer combines two specific bioactive peptides with documented mechanisms of action.

Palmitoyl tripeptide-1 is derived from the GHK (glycyl-L-histidyl-L-lysine) sequence, a naturally occurring tripeptide released during collagen breakdown. GHK, particularly in its copper-complexed form (GHK-Cu), has extensive published research: it promotes collagen synthesis, activates wound healing pathways, and stimulates fibroblast proliferation. The palmitoyl chain enhances dermal delivery by improving lipophilicity and stratum corneum penetration.

Palmitoyl hexapeptide-12 is based on the VGVAPG sequence — a repeated motif in human elastin. Research published in ACS Applied Bio Materials (2024) demonstrated that palmitoyl hexapeptide-12 interacts with skin structural components and upregulates tropoelastin mRNA expression in fibroblast cultures, supporting new elastic fiber production. This makes it one of the few cosmetic peptides specifically targeting elastin rather than collagen.

The combination addresses a key gap in anti-aging skincare: most products stimulate new collagen but ignore the accumulated damaged proteins that impede proper structural remodeling. The GHK-derived peptide has been shown to activate tissue remodeling pathways including matrix metalloproteinase regulation, theoretically helping clear fragmented collagen while stimulating replacement.

The supporting ingredient architecture reinforces the peptide activity. Research demonstrates that optimal fibroblast function requires adequate hydration and barrier integrity — the glycerin, Tremella Fuciformis, and lipid components maintain these conditions. Bisabolol and oat extract provide anti-inflammatory modulation that prevents chronic low-grade inflammation from interfering with the peptide-driven repair processes.

Dermatologist Perspective

Board-certified dermatologists frequently recommend the Ultra Nourishing Moisturizer both as a daily anti-aging treatment and as a post-procedure recovery cream. Dermatologists note that the TriHex Technology peptides provide a mechanism of action distinct from retinoids and antioxidants, making this product complementary rather than redundant in a comprehensive anti-aging regimen. The formula's gentle, fragrance-free profile with oat-derived soothing makes it a common recommendation after chemical peels, laser resurfacing, and microneedling, where the skin needs both moisture and pro-healing support. Dermatologists also value the lack of common irritants, making it appropriate for patients with sensitive skin who cannot tolerate many anti-aging products.

Value Assessment

At approximately $93 for 2.0 fl oz, this falls in the premium physician-dispensed category. With twice-daily use at one pump, it lasts approximately 4 months, translating to roughly $280 annually. The price reflects the patented TriHex Technology peptides, the quality supporting ingredients, and the physician-dispensed distribution model. For those using it as both a daily moisturizer and a peptide anti-aging treatment, the dual function improves the per-use value. However, for pure hydration, comparable moisture levels can be achieved with products at a fraction of the price. The strongest value case is for post-procedure use or for those layering it with retinol who want peptide support alongside their primary anti-aging active.

Myth vs. Reality

Myths

Myths & Misconceptions

Myth

Peptides in skincare are just marketing hype with no real anti-aging effect.

Reality

While many cosmetic peptides have limited evidence, the specific peptides in TriHex Technology — palmitoyl tripeptide-1 (GHK-derived) and palmitoyl hexapeptide-12 (VGVAPG-derived) — have documented effects on fibroblast activity. GHK-Cu has extensive published research on collagen stimulation, and VGVAPG has been shown to upregulate tropoelastin expression in vitro. These aren't generic peptide marketing claims.

Myth

A $93 moisturizer must work better than a $15 one.

Reality

For basic hydration, an inexpensive moisturizer with glycerin and ceramides will perform comparably. The premium here pays for the patented peptide technology and the physician-dispensed formulation quality. Whether those extras justify the price depends on whether you value the peptide anti-aging mechanism alongside your moisturizing routine.

FAQ

FAQ

Frequently Asked Questions

What is TriHex Technology in Alastin Ultra Nourishing Moisturizer?

TriHex Technology is Alastin's patented blend of two specific peptides — palmitoyl tripeptide-1 and palmitoyl hexapeptide-12 — that work together to signal the production of new collagen and elastin while helping clear damaged proteins from the skin's extracellular matrix. This dual-action approach aims to both rebuild and clear out old structural proteins.

Can I use Alastin Ultra Nourishing Moisturizer with retinol?

Yes — this moisturizer is specifically designed to pair well with retinol products. The ceramide-supporting ingredients, oat extract, and glycerin help buffer retinol irritation, and the TriHex peptides complement retinol's collagen-stimulating activity. Apply retinol serum first, wait 1-2 minutes, then layer this moisturizer on top.

Is Alastin Ultra Nourishing Moisturizer safe after laser treatments or chemical peels?

Yes — Alastin products are originally designed for post-procedure use. This fragrance-free, gentle formula with soothing oat extract and barrier-supporting lipids is commonly recommended by dermatologists after professional treatments. Confirm specific timing with your treating provider, as some procedures require a brief product-free healing window.

How long does it take for Alastin Ultra Nourishing Moisturizer to show anti-aging results?

Hydration benefits are immediate. Peptide-driven anti-aging improvements take longer — expect firmer-feeling skin and subtle texture improvement around 8-12 weeks with consistent twice-daily use. Full benefits including improved elasticity and fine line reduction typically develop over 3-6 months. Peptides work gradually through cellular signaling, not immediate surface-level effects.

Is Alastin Ultra Nourishing Moisturizer too heavy for oily skin?

The formula is rich and designed for normal to dry skin types. Oily skin may find it too emollient, especially in warm or humid weather. Alastin offers an Ultra Light Moisturizer that contains TriHex Technology in a lighter, oil-free base that may be more appropriate for oily or combination skin.
